Level Up Casino Review: Australia’s Thrilling Online Gaming Destination
For Australian players seeking a vibrant, user-friendly, and rewarding online casino, Level Up Casino has quickly become a top choice. This review delves into the features, game selection, and unique aspects that make Level Up Casino stand out in … Continue reading Level Up Casino Review: Australia’s Thrilling Online Gaming Destination
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ed